Location and surroundings

Oberstein is a dry meadow in Switzerland. The site lies near Libingen. It covers 4 ha. In the federal inventory it carries object number 639. Within 25 kilometres there are 8 further protected sites. The figures come from the federal inventory and are updated at each revision.

Dry meadow: what is it?

Dry meadows and pastures are nutrient-poor, sunny grasslands of exceptional biodiversity, created only by traditional management.
